Sentence examples of "coup dur" in French

<>
Ce fut pour nous un coup dur. It was a great blow to us.
Ce fut un coup dur pour nous. It was a great blow to us.
La dévaluation de la monnaie a causé un coup dur à l'économie nationale. The devaluation of the currency dealt a crippling blow to the nation's economy.
